What is the duration of the Green Card obtained via EB-3?

The Green Card via EB-3 guarantees permanent residence in the U.S., with the card being renewed every 10 years without affecting your resident status.

The process of obtaining a Green Card through the EB-3 visa is an opportunity for skilled workers who wish to establish themselves permanently in the United States. Throughout this journey, it is essential to follow all immigration laws and seek reliable sources of information to avoid misunderstandings or potential scams.

When you receive a Green Card via EB-3, you acquire permanent resident status in the United States. This means that, in general, you have the right to live and work in the country indefinitely. It is worth noting that, although the document that proves this status – the physical card – is valid for 10 years and must be renewed periodically, this renewal is merely an administrative procedure.

Renewing the card every 10 years does not change your permanent resident status, which remains lifelong as long as you fulfill the requirements and avoid violations of immigration laws. It is important to always keep in mind that the maintenance of your status depends on compliance with the rules established by the U.S. government.

Therefore, staying well informed and turning to official sources or specialized immigration professionals is essential to ensure that you are always in accordance with the rules and to avoid future problems. This also helps protect you from marketing campaigns that promise quick and miraculous results, as the regularity and security of your process depend on respecting the law.

In summary, the Green Card obtained via EB-3 grants you the right to reside permanently in the United States, with the physical card needing renewal every 10 years, without affecting your permanent resident status.
